Martha Marcy May Marlene

This story tells about that girl who lived in a different culture for a long time. Now, Martha (Elizabeth Olson) finally ran away and called her sister Lucy (Sarah Paulson), for help from Newz. The task seems very difficult as Martha, who was in painful memories, seeks to re-absorb her into her family.
